TI中文支持网
TI专业的中文技术问题搜集分享网站

C6747裸机程序中断异常

使用C6747跑裸机程序,工程中使用两个GPIO口中断,现在有一个问题:

测试工程:用小的中断测试服务程序(即进中断就对一个变量自增一次),中断可以正常进入;

应用工程:将相同的配置移植到我的工程中,跑我的工程中的中断服务程序,中断不能正常进入,而且停止debug时,出现  No source available for "0x712144" ,查看手册可以看到这个地址是属于DSP L2 ROM,用户是不能访问的,所以我认为是程序跑飞啦,但具体的原因不清楚,想请教下工程师可能的原因?????

jie tian2:

回复 Shine:

问题找到啦,是由于堆栈的空间分配的太小,才导致程序跑飞;所以遇到这个问题,除考虑工程师的建议外,堆栈空间也是一个考虑的点,谢谢TI的工程师

Shine:

回复 jie tian2:

谢谢分享!

赞(0)
未经允许不得转载:TI中文支持网 » C6747裸机程序中断异常
分享到: 更多 (0)